The Faithful Departed means these Holy Souls were in the "friendship of God", or in "a state of grace" which means that unconfessed mortal sins were not on their souls. They will be going to their longed-for Heavenly home in a time determined by the justice of God.

 

          All confessed mortal sins have a temporal punishment which can be liken to a residue of impure matter that needs to be completely removed.  Holy Saints have been purified of this residue by their sacrificial life, either by the passing of years or in a single act of martyrdom. "That You purify me in this life and render me such that I may not stand in need of that purging fire". Saint Augustine.

 

          For those of us who do not reach this state on earth, a period of time is necessary for our purification before we can meet God face to face, to be holy as He is holy. This time, this place of purification is called Purgatory.

 

          Holy Souls are also called "poor souls" because they cannot ask for help for themselves as we now can, but they can and will pray for others.  During this month we are called to offer prayer and sacrifices on their behalf.  This is what may be called a "holy exchange". 

 

          Once they reach Heaven, and all souls in Purgatory will go to Heaven, they will be grateful to their benefactors and continue to intercede to God for us in this life and if needed, for the time we might have in Purgatory.

 

 

THE VIRTUE DEDICATED for THIS MONTH is CHARITY

 

Charity is an infused supernatural virtue, one of the three Theological Virtues of Faith, Hope and Charity (Love). It can be summed up in the prayer called an Act of Charity: O my God, I love You above all things, with my whole heart and soul, because You are all good and deserving of all love. For love of You, I love my neighbor as myself. Amen.

 

          We can see the connection of this virtue to the Holy Souls. They are most in need of the gifts God has given us and in justice to them and with devout acts of charity, we are obligated to offer prayers and sacrifices.
